
Instructions:
Step 1
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a loaf pan or cake pan and lightly dust it with flour to prevent sticking.
Step 2
In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our and baking powder until evenly combined. Set the mixture aside while preparing the wet ingredients.
Step 3
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and granulated sugar until the mixture becomes light, creamy, and fluffy.
Step 4
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ract until fully combined.
Step 5
Gradually add the flour mixture to the butter mixture, alternating with the milk. Mix gently until the batter is smooth and no dry flour remains.
Step 6
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read it evenly with a spatula. Tap the pan lightly on the counter to remove any large air bubbles.
Step 7
Bake for 25 to 30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ool in the pan for about 10 minutes.
Step 8
Transfer the cake to a wire rack and allow it to cool completely. This helps the glaze set properly without becoming too runny.
Step 9
In a small bowl, whisk together the pow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la extract until the glaze is smooth and pourable. Add a little more milk if needed to adjust the consistency.
Step 10
Drizzle the glaze evenly over the cooled cake and allow it to set for a few minutes before slicing. Serve and enjoy every soft, buttery bite.
Tips and Variations:
For an Extra Soft Texture
Avoid overmixing the batter once the flour is added, as gentle mixing keeps the cake light and tender.
Richer Vanilla Flavor
Use pure vanilla extract instead of imitation vanilla for a deeper and more aromatic flavor.
Add Fresh Fruit
Fold fresh blueberries, raspberries, or diced strawberries into the batter for a naturally sweet and colorful variation.
Chocolate Lover’s Version
Drizzle melted chocolate over the vanilla glaze or add chocolate chips to the batter for extra richness.
Bright Citrus Twist
Mix a little lemon or orange zest into the batter or glaze for a refreshing burst of citrus flavor.
Perfect Glaze
Allow the cake to cool completely before glazing so the topping stays smooth and beautifully coats the surface.
Storage
Store the c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ate it for up to 1 week for lasting freshness.
Make Ahead
Bake the cake a day in advance and glaze it just before serving to keep it looking fresh and delicious.
